Zusammenfassung:"In realising the abyssal peril facing one's being, one is called into a dynamic method of exploration, dialectic, which is significant in terms of both substantive philosophical content and method. This work considers the fundamentally "oppositional" structure of reality, viewing Augustine as a "Christian Heraclitus" and focusing on his conception of dialectic"--
